GEORGE HENDRICK BREITNER
Amsterdam 1857 1923 |
| |
| Standing female nude |
| |
Etching, ca. 1891-93.
29.4 x 18.9 cm platemark.
Ample margin all round
Watermark: Van Gelder
Literature: Bionda, R., Breitner als etser, Bulletin van het Rijksmuseum, vol. 35, no. 4, 1987, p. 304, catalogue no. 12 (only state). |
| |
Fine impression. The platemark lower side broken and restored.
Printed in brown ink. Light brown plate-tone.
This print is described in Biondas catalogue with other dimensions, 8.6 by 5.9 cm smaller than the print here depicted. |
| |
| The plate is made smaller before printing a small edition. Our print is an impression of a first state, the only impression of the untrimmed plate known to exist. |
| |
| According to Bionda the nude has been printed in 25 copies, information written on a photograph kept in the RKD archive. |
